Major Responsibilities:
  • Oversee day to day refurbishing initiatives in the ED
    •     1)Make regular rounds in the department, using daily rounding tool. Ensure proper documentation in care connection as rounding occurs
    •     2)Provide input to ED leadership as to eqipment needs, anticipation of future needs and depreciation of equipment
    •     3)Make rounds to identify areas of cleaning that are required
  • Evaluate supply usage and suggest adjustments to par levels on a quarterly basis for optimal department function and fiscal responsibility
  • Represent ED as part of Leadership Team
    •     1)Participate in department leadership meetings as needed
    •     2)Co-chair monthly ED tech staff meeting with ED Manager/ACM/or Director
    •     3)Review patient satisfaction results that reflect the ED tech contribution to the department and develop an action plans surrounding unmet goals
    •     4)Ensure organizational safety initiatives are followed by ED technicians
  • C. Peer interview and provide orientation and educational support for ED technicians in collaboration with the nurse manager/director
    •     1)Coordinate orientation and education of ED technicians in collaboration with the department educators
    •     2)Identify ongoing educational needs among the ED technicians and collaborate with the department educators/managers
    •     3)Coordinate, educate and maintain all point of care testing utilized in the emergency department
    •     4)Develop and hold bi-annual skills day for ED technicians
    •     5)Functions as/works as an ED technician

  • If position has direct patient care or direct patient contact the following lifting requirement supersedes any previous lifting requirement effective 06/01/2015. Ability to lift up to 35 pounds without assistance. For patient lifts of over 35 pounds, or when patient is unable to assist with the lift, patient handling equipment is expected to be used, with at least one other associate, when available. Unique patient lifting/movement situations will be assessed on a case-by-case basis.

About Advocate Health 

Advocate Health is the third-largest nonprofit, integrated health system in the United States, created from the combination of Advocate Aurora Health and Atrium Health. Providing care under the names Advocate Health Care in Illinois; Atrium Health in the Carolinas, Georgia and Alabama; and Aurora Health Care in Wisconsin, Advocate Health is a national leader in clinical innovation, health outcomes, consumer experience and value-based care. Head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, Advocate Health services nearly 6 million patients and is engaged in hundreds of clinical trials and research studies, with Wake Forest University School of Medicine serving as the academic core of the enterprise. It is nationally recognized for its expertise in cardiology, neurosciences, oncology, pediatrics and rehabilitation, as well as organ transplants, burn treatments and specialized musculoskeletal programs. Advocate Health employs 155,000 teammates across 69 hospitals and over 1,000 care locations, and offers one of the nation’s largest graduate medical education programs with over 2,000 residents and fellows across more than 200 programs. Committed to providing equitable care for all, Advocate Health provides more than $6 billion in annual community benefits.
